Delicate scallops need only a short marinating period; much longer and, as in ceviche, the acid in the mixture will start to cook the shellfish. Here large scallops are grill-ready after just 15 minutes, but you’ll amp up the flavor post-cook with a healthy glug of olive oil, a serious squeeze of lemon (grilled seafood’s best friend), and a sprinkling of flaky sea salt.
Long beans are worth seeking out—they’re very easy to grill and fun to eat—but if you can’t find them, substitute with regular green beans. Grill them carefully and perpendicular to the grates so they don’t fall through, or thread them on a skewer to flip all at once.

Step 1
Whisk⅓ cup fresh lemon juice,1 Tbsp. soy sauce,2 tsp. honey,2 tsp. mild chile flakes,½ tsp. crushed red pepper flakes,¼ cup extra-virgin olive oil, and1½ tsp. Diamond Crystal or 1 tsp. Morton kosher saltin a small bowl. Add12 dry large sea scallops, side muscle removed, patted dry, and turn to coat. Cover and chill 15 minutes (don’t be tempted to marinate scallops longer).
Step 2
Meanwhile, prepare a grill for medium-high heat; clean and oil grate. Place1 lb. Chinese long beans or green beans, trimmed, on a rimmed baking sheet, drizzle with oil, and turn to coat. Season with kosher salt.
Step 3
Remove scallops from marinade, letting excess drip back into bowl, and thread onto skewers. Place scallops on grate (if possible, arrange skewers with handles hanging off edge of grill to make turning easier). Grill scallops until just cooked through and deep brown marks appear, about 3 minutes per side. Transfer to a large plate.
Step 4
Arrange long beans on grate and grill, turning often with tongs, until blistered and charred in spots, about 4 minutes.
Step 5
Transfer long beans to a platter and arrange skewers on top. Drizzle with oil and squeeze juice from somelemon wedgesover. Sprinkle withflaky sea salt. Serve with more lemon wedges.
